The State Historical Society of Wisconsin -- aka Wisconsin Historical Society -- made news much of this spring and little of it was good. Budget problems resulted in cuts in funding, staff and support for the essential work of collecting and archiving books, publications and historical documents that are at the heart of the society's mission.
Also among the society's troubles were the steadily falling numbers at the eight historic sites -- excluding the Circus World Museum -- run by the society. Attendance at the sites has declined since the mid-1990s and reached a 10-year low of 130,802 in 2001.
